8. Overview of Program |
Please give a brief description of the initiative, in one or two sentences. | ESCPP is promoting and fostering partnerships between school teams sector councils to better advantage students with more relevant labour market connections, experience, and knowledge and employment skills to make a more successful transition from school to employment or other destinations. |

11. Funding Mechanisms | Please describe the type of funding mechanism used for this initiative (e.g. provider’s own budget, service contract, grant, co-funding etc.) | ESCPP is funded by HRSDC’s Sector Council Program, by the Ontario Ministry of Education’s Student Success Program, and by TDSB. HRSDC’s funding is through a contribution agreement. |
12. Organizational Dimensions | Please describe any key organizational dimensions of this initiative, e.g. delivery mechanisms, number of trainers, reporting structure etc. | ESCPP is supported by a Toronto steering committee of superintendents, the Associate Director of Education and the Executive Director of Education; a Working Group of Sector Councils provides support and assistance from the family of sector councils; a national advisory committee of representatives from across Canada has served in the initial year of operation. |
13. Partnerships Integral or Related | Are there any partner organizations involved in the delivery of the initiative? If so, please provide brief details of the partnership arrangements. | Sector Councils are partnership organizations of representatives of employer and employee groups on a national basis and focussed on the human resource and skill needs of a sector of the economy. |
